What is a Mesothelioma Lawsuit?

A mesothelioma lawsuit is a legal claim that an asbestos victim or their family files to obtain financial compensation against negligent asbestos manufacturers. Mesothelioma patients are seeking compensation for their medical expenses as well as lost income and living expenses.

It can be a challenge and time-consuming to file a lawsuit but if you have an experienced attorney on your side it is possible to get a fair settlement to your claim. A mesothelioma lawyer can help you identify asbestos manufacturers who are responsible for your exposure and determine the most effective way to pursue a lawsuit.

After a mesothelioma suit has been filed, the lawyers of both sides will collaborate to collect evidence and negotiate an agreement. If a settlement cannot be reached the case will be sent to trial before a judge or jury. On average over 95 percent of mesothelioma cases settle settlements.

People who have been diagnosed with mesothelioma asbestosis or any other asbestos-related disease are able to file a lawsuit for personal injury or wrongful death against the asbestos company(s) accountable for their exposure. A judge-appointed estate representative or loved one's family members may bring a lawsuit on behalf of a mesothelioma victim.

Millions of dollars have been recouped in settlements by victims through lawsuits against asbestos producers. These settlements may not be enough to cover the total cost. Your lawyer will have to prove that your mesothelioma law, or asbestos-related illness is directly connected to exposure to asbestos in order to get you the compensation you deserve.

The statute of limitation that determines the time limit to file a lawsuit, is different by state. It is essential to contact a lawyer who is experienced immediately is essential to determine the length of time you have left to make an action.

Many asbestos manufacturers have set up trust funds to compensate people injured by their products. A mesothelioma claims lawyer who is experienced can help you determine whether the company has a trust fund and guide you through the process of submitting a claim. In the average, mesothelioma survivors receive $1 million or more in settlements. These payouts are often life-changing to the victims and their families.

How Does a Mesothelioma Lawsuit Work?

A mesothelioma lawsuit is a complex procedure that involves a number of aspects of law. mesothelioma settlement sufferers should always consult an experienced lawyer in this field. A mesothelioma attorney can help patients receive compensation via a lawsuit or settlement. A lawyer can assist victims claim compensation through asbestos trust funds established by companies that were responsible for asbestos exposure, but went bankrupt. A knowledgeable mesothelioma lawyer can provide an inventory of these trusts and assist victims in filing an appropriate claim using the right one.

The process of filing mesothelioma lawsuits could be as long as a year. In this time, victims will need to consult with their lawyers and collect records of their medical background and employment history in order to prove they are entitled to compensation. Victims must be aware of any deadlines to ensure they file their lawsuit within the statute of limitations. A lawyer will handle all legal procedures, including court proceedings as well as the discovery time.

Attorneys will also review the defendants in order to determine the compensation for mesothelioma lawsuits. The mesothelioma cases will involve a variety of defendants, including asbestos-related companies that exposed the victim to asbestos. The attorneys of the law firm will use their databases in order to identify defendants and gather information that can be used as proof to prove the victim's entitlement for damages.

After the legal team has enough evidence to build a solid mesothelioma case, they will discuss with defendants to negotiate a fair settlement offer. Compensation for mesothelioma patients could be based on the amount of lost wages, medical expenses, and severity of symptoms. A mesothelioma attorney will know what is fair to their clients and advise clients on whether to accept a settlement offer.

If a settlement cannot be reached, the case is sent to trial. Trials take longer than a settlement but they can result in greater amount of money awarded. Victims could also make use of their cases to expose companies that put the health of asbestos victims in danger.

In a settlement or lawsuit is the most effective way for victims to receive compensation quickly. It is essential that patients be aware of their rights to appeal.

How long will a mesothelioma lawsuit take?

A lawsuit can take a significant amount of time, depending on the laws of the state and the nature of the case. However mesothelioma lawyers are able to help clients shorten the litigation process with expedited court procedures and by providing medical evidence to prove the existence of a terminal illness or other unique circumstances.

A successful claim for mesothelioma requires strong evidence that asbestos exposure caused the condition. This includes documentation of the type and the location of exposure as well as detailed exposure histories. In addition to collecting this information, lawyers must identify the responsible parties for the victim's illness and make claims against them. This can take a long time but it's crucial to ensure that claimants receive maximum amount of compensation.

Asbestos victims must also be prepared for trials which could add to the stress of dealing with an already serious disease. Mesothelioma cases can last for months or even years. Mesothelioma lawyers can cut down on the length of the trial by having video depositions. These are recordings of in-person or virtual interviews that can be used during trial.

In many cases, mesothelioma suits are settled before they reach the trial stage. A mesothelioma lawyer can negotiate a fair agreement that takes into consideration the financial burden of the disease and the family of the victim.

The type and severity, and also the patient's age at the time of diagnosis are the most significant factors in determining the value. Lawyers can utilize life expectancy calculations in order to determine the length of time that a person is entitled to compensation.

A mesothelioma attorney can help you decide whether to accept a fair settlement or pursue a verdict in court. A judge or jury will ultimately decide the compensation amount, which is more than a settlement however cannot be made a guarantee.

The stress of a lawsuit can be a burden for a mesothelioma survivor and their family members. But, they can be important in holding accountable the companies that cause asbestos exposure. Can a family member File a Mesothelioma Lawsuit?

If a mesothelioma patient dies, family members could be eligible to file a wrongful-death lawsuit. This type of lawsuit can help families recover compensation for financial losses caused by the loss of a loved one. Families could be eligible for compensation due to their physical and emotional pain following the loss of a loved-one.

Mesothelioma lawyers can assist families of victims with filing asbestos wrongful-death claims. Lawyers can ensure that paperwork is completed in a timely and right way. They can also assist families locate mesothelioma lawyers to collaborate with.

Families could also be compensated for funeral expenses as well as medical expenses and other costs associated with mesothelioma. Settlements for wrongful demises are often quite large. This is due to the fact that mesothelioma can be a terribly painful and a threatening disease. It can wreak havoc on a person's lifestyle both emotionally and financially.

The law dictating who can bring a wrongful death lawsuit for mesothelioma patients varies by state. However, in the majority of states, the victim's immediate family members (such as spouses and children) are able to file a lawsuit. In addition life partners and relatives who are not family members might also be able to file an wrongful death claim in certain cases.

A mesothelioma lawyer can determine whether the estate representative has the right to bring a lawsuit for the victim's wrongful death on behalf of the deceased. Then, they can begin an exploratory investigation to discover more about the types of asbestos-related products that the victim was exposed to, and which manufacturers were responsible.

Once the mesothelioma lawyer has completed his investigation, he will file an action for wrongful death on behalf of the victim. The asbestos companies named in the lawsuit will then have a chance to respond, either by agreeing to settle or by denying the claim and beginning the trial process.

In the majority of cases, mesothelioma lawyers attempt to negotiate an agreement for mesothelioma's financial settlement with the defendants rather than taking the case to trial. This is due to the fact that a jury verdict can be unpredictable. In addition, settling a case is usually more cost-effective for all parties.
